Remembering Loved Ones: A Valentine's Day Rose

Valentine's Day. A day for celebrating love, romance, and cherished relationships. But for many, it's also a day tinged with bittersweet memories, a time for remembering those loved ones who are no longer with us. This year, let's explore how a simple Valentine's Day rose can become a powerful symbol of enduring love and remembrance.

More Than Just a Flower

A single, perfectly formed rose, especially a red one, is the quintessential symbol of Valentine's Day. It represents passion, devotion, and the enduring power of love. But beyond its romantic connotations, a rose can serve as a poignant tribute to those we've lost. It's a way to keep their memory alive, to acknowledge the love that continues to bind us even across the veil of death.

Ways to Honor Loved Ones with a Rose

There are many heartfelt ways to incorporate a Valentine's Day rose into your remembrance ritual:

1. A Simple Placement: Place a single rose on a loved one's grave or memorial site. The delicate beauty of the rose can offer a moment of peaceful reflection and a tangible expression of your enduring affection.

2. A Dedicated Display: Create a small memorial display at home. Arrange the rose alongside photos, letters, or other cherished mementos. This creates a focal point for remembrance and a place to quietly reflect on happy memories.

3. A Symbolic Gift: Share the rose with a family member or friend who also loved the deceased. Sharing this simple gesture can foster a sense of shared grief and mutual support.

4. A Rose-Infused Remembrance: If you have a favorite memory associated with a particular scent or flower, incorporate the rose into a special activity. For example, you could bake a rose-flavored cake or use rose-scented essential oils during meditation.

Beyond the Rose: Embracing the Memories

While a rose can be a powerful symbol, remembering loved ones on Valentine's Day (or any day) is about more than just a single flower. It's about cherishing the memories you shared, acknowledging the impact they had on your life, and celebrating the love that continues to resonate within you.

Remember to:

  • Share stories: Share your favorite memories of your loved one with family and friends.
  • Look at photos: Spend time looking at photographs and reminiscing about happy times.
  • Write a letter: Write a letter expressing your love and gratitude.
  • Light a candle: Light a candle in their memory, a symbolic gesture of lasting love and remembrance.

This Valentine's Day, let's remember that love transcends time and space. A single rose, a shared memory, or a quiet moment of reflection can be a powerful way to honor the love you shared and keep the memory of your loved ones alive in your heart. Let the beauty of the rose remind you of the enduring power of love, even in the face of loss.
